Mexican - papis, el agave or vaqueros are all about the same tier. The latter two are run by the same family. Jarreau’s is usually really good. Maybe take a ride to St Francisville for the Francis. Cafe Phonecia is really good Greek and Lebanese.

LeBlancs is OG Zachary. Great hamburgers. I grew up eating the fried shrimp poboy and nachos. I’ve been low carb for about a year but when I cheat that’s high on my list to go after. They have good hot plate lunches also. Kind of a throw back eatery.
